EXPLANATION:                     Wellington is continuing its efforts to simplify and update its Code of Ordinances so that they reflect the changes in circumstances, goals and desires that have occurred since original adoption. The proposed revisions simplify the Code to make it easier to read and understand, and eliminate duplicative and conflicting provisions. Chapters 1 through 8 were presented to Council on November 9, 2021 and approved on first reading.

 

Once updated, the new Code will reorder the chapters to make it entirely alphabetical (as originally intended) and will have 24 chapters. None of the changes proposed would materially change the way the Village operates and no major changes to regulations are being made. A spreadsheet identifying the changes proposed is attached. The remaining chapters (17 through 24) will follow for adoption on first reading. Once all of the chapters have been adopted on first reading, staff will bring forward the entire rewritten Code for adoption on second reading.
